人生苦短,我学Python(一)

「人生苦短,我用 Python」原话出自于 Bruce Eckel ,是 " Life is short, you need Python " 。但「人生苦短,我用 Python」出自于Python之父 Guido van Rossum T恤上印的话(下图二排右二),衣服见 gekius.com。

人生苦短,我学Python(一)_第1张图片

什么是Python

是一种面向对象、解释型计算机程序设计语言,由 Guido van Rossum 于1989年圣诞节为打发无聊时间,而开发的一个新的脚本解释程序,可以感觉下什么叫牛人,是ABC语言的一种继承,至于为什么选中Python作为语言名字,是因为他是一叫Monty Python的喜剧团体的爱好者,第一个公开发行版发行于1991年。

Python的设计哲学是:

  • 优雅
  • 明确
  • 简单

完全的面向对象。函数,模块,数字,字符串都是对象,不像Java中还有基本类型,在Python中一切皆对象。

人们为什么用Python

这个问题往往是入门者第一个问题,对此我在一本书找到了这样的解答:

  • 软件质量
  • 开发这效率
  • 程序的可移植性
  • 众多标准库支持
  • 组件集成
  • 享受乐趣

其他的不用多讲,需要详细了解的可以搜索下,我只是提供大家几个方面让大家了解,因为往往对于初学者,是迷茫的,因为不支持从什么方向去了解一个事物,而我就是提供方向的,具体的大家可以自己去了解。我只说下最后一个,详细的可以参考下这篇文章「每个程序员都应该学习使用 Python或Ruby」文章里面也说的很明白,我总结几点就是:

  • 代码量小
  • 维护成本低
  • 编程效率高

同一样问题,用不同的语言解决,代码量差距太多了,一般情况下Python是java的1/5,所以说人数苦短,我用Python,多留点时间泡妹子吧,不然就老了,哈哈。

接下来我会不定期在Bolg中发一些我在Python学习过程中的体会和成果。Go~

你可能感兴趣的:(人生苦短,我学Python(一))